Book excerpt: — Features a wealth of previously unpublished images, many in full colour — Features extended commentaries from the author, which are rich in detail — Of interest to train enthusiasts, local historians and modellers Robert ‘Ellis’ James-Robertson lived in Worcester from the mid-1950s and travelled around the country, building-up a large railway archive. In the early 1960s, a few of Ellis’ photographs were published in books and magazines and the credit ‘R. E. James-Robertson’ may be familiar to some. This book of mainly unpublished colour and mono photographs has been created entirely from his collection within a 35-mile radius of Worcester. It will appeal to railway enthusiasts, modellers and those with an interest in local history. The period covered is from the mid-1950s through to the mid-1960s; steam is the predominant traction throughout together with occasional shots of early diesel power. Coverage includes parts of Herefordshire, Gloucestershire, Warwickshire and Worcestershire, plus the Birmingham area. Ellis passed on in April 2015 aged 92. His daughters contacted filmmaker and author Michael Clemens whose late father was a friend of Ellis. His collection lives on at shows around the country given by the author and now in this series of books using his photographic archive.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: WORCESTER LOCOMOTIVE SHED is the third in a series of in depth studies of Western Region motive power depots. This provincial city was a busy and fascinating rail centre with main line passenger and freight services passing through alongside local passenger and freight tripping duties that together provided an endless panorama of railway activity. The Great Western Railway had a major locomotive depot here and this book takes a detailed look at the shed, how it functioned, its locomotives and its operational duties during the latter days of steam. As well as official records valuable detail and reminiscences have been gathered from former footplate and shed staff ensuring that local custom and practice is well recorded in the story. The depot’s sub-sheds at Evesham, Honeybourne, Kingham and Ledbury are also all covered in detail as well as Worcester Locomotive Works. Worcester was also home to the fondly remembered ex-GWR diesel railcars and it was their last operational base at time of final withdrawal in 1962. Their role in the area is well covered in photographs and words. Taken together the book is both a valuable historical record and a fascinating and readable story of a large motive power depot in the latter days of steam.

Book excerpt: Robert Ellis James-Robertson (always known as Ellis) was born in Wales but lived at Worcester from the mid-1950s and travelled extensively around the country building up a large railway collection. In the 1960s a few of Ellis’s photographs were published in books and magazines and the credit ‘R. E. James-Robertson’ may be familiar to some. This book of mainly unpublished colour and black & white photographs has been created entirely from Ellis’s North Wales archives, it will appeal to railway enthusiasts, modellers, and those interested in local history. The time period covered is from the mid-1950s through to the mid-1960s with steam being the predominant motive power. Much of North Wales is covered and in addition to BR standard-gauge lines, the narrow-gauge Penrhyn and Padarn slate systems are also seen. Ellis and his wife Norah celebrated their diamond wedding anniversary in 2013, and Ellis passed on in April 2015 aged 92. Their daughters, Louisa and Fiona, contacted film-maker and author Michael Clemens whose late father was a friend of Ellis’s. Ellis’s collection lives on today at films shows around the country given by the author and now in this second of a number of books using his photographic archive.
